COVID-19 Impact to NASA SBIR/STTR Program
April 14, 2020 at 6:03 pm ET
The NASA SBIR/STTR Phase I Solicitation was amended on April 13, 2020. - Due to uncertainty around travel and large gatherings, the Innovation and Opportunity Conference (IOC) will not be held as an in-person event in 2020; therefore, the below opportunity is no longer applicable.
Travel in Phase I
Due to the intent and short period of performance of the Phase I contracts along with their limited budget, travel during the Phase I contract is highly discouraged unless it is required to successfully complete the proposed effort. If the purpose of the meeting cannot be accomplished via videoconference or teleconference, the offeror must provide rationale for the trip in the proposal budget form. All travel must be approved by the Contracting Officer and concurred by the Technical Monitor.
However, during this solicitation, Phase I offerors may propose up to $1,500.00 for one person per firm for travel to attend the Innovation & Opportunity Conference (IOC) tentatively scheduled for fall 2020 with location to be determined. For additional information on the IOC, see the Noteworthy Changes section at the front of this solicitation. This request for travel funding shall not be used for travel other than attending the IOC meeting. If an offeror plans to submit multiple proposals, it is recommended that the offeror request up to $1,500.00 for travel to the IOC per proposal, however NASA will only allow up to $1,500.00 of travel funds to be provided to a single firm that receives multiple awards under this solicitation to attend the IOC meeting. - For those firms that have not yet completed their proposals, please do not include IOC travel funds in your budget request.
- For firms that have already completed their proposals, if you proposed travel to the IOC, we recommend updating your budget accordingly, resubmitting, and re-endorsing. Otherwise, during contract negotiations, this funding request will be denied.
- NASA will accept STTR proposal packages that do not include (1) Research Agreements and/or (2) Research Institute (RI) budgets and have not been endorsed by the RI. Firms who do not include these items will not be penalized during evaluation. Research Agreements and/or RI budgets shall instead be submitted within ten days of the notification of selection.
- NASA will accept SBIR/STTR proposal packages that do not include signed letters of commitment from subcontractors or consultants. Firms who do not include these items will not be penalized during evaluations. Signed letters of commitment from subcontractors and/or consultants shall instead be submitted within ten days of the notification of selection.
To submit a proposal without the Research Agreement and/or Research Institute endorsement, the proposal owner (i.e., the EHB user who created the proposals) may fill out the Research Agreement and endorse on behalf of the Research Institution. If you are using this endorsement feature on behalf of the Research Institution (RI) due to the situation with the novel coronavirus (COVID-19), this endorsement on behalf of the RI indicates this proposal is being submitted in accordance with Amendment 0003 to the Solicitation; however, these endorsements do not relieve you of your obligation to obtain Final Research Agreements and/or RI Budgets as soon as possible. Final Research Agreements and/or RI budgets shall be submitted within ten days of the notification of selection (if your firm’s proposal is selected).

March 16, 2020 at 07:15 pm ET
- 2020 SBIR/STTR Phase I: The proposal due date has been extended to Monday, March 23, 2020 at 5 pm ET to give small businesses and research institutions additional time to complete their submissions.
- For SBIR: You may still submit your proposal package if you are unable to provide your letter(s) of commitment from subcontractors and consultants by March 23, 2020. However, those letters must be received by NASA no later than 5 pm ET on April 3, 2020.
- If you are unable to provide letters of commitment prior to the submission deadline due to COVID-19, in the Proposal Budget Form in the EHB, use the “No” option to the question regarding the letter of commitment and provide any related information in the text box.
- For STTR: You may still submit your proposal package if you are unable to provide Research Agreements or Research Institution budgets by March 23, 2020. However, all final documents and endorsements must be received by NASA no later than 5 pm ET on April 3, 2020.
- If you are unable to provide these documents prior to the submission deadline due to COVID-19, in the Research Agreement Form in the EHB, use the “Use custom agreement” option to provide any related information in the text box and click submit to complete the Research Agreement; and
- In lieu of an endorsement from the Research Institution, the Proposal Owner (i.e., the user who started the proposal within the EHB submissions module) should endorse provisionally on behalf of the Research Institution.
